ABOUT GWENDOLYN

Gwendolyn grew up in Michigan's Detroit area during the era

known as "the best time to grow up" by people approximately

her age. After having earned a BA in Social Science from

Spring Arbor College (now University) in 1981, she raised

her children for 30 years, then earned an MA in Marriage

and Family Therapy from Liberty University in 2017.

She and her husband have been married since 1981 and are

the parents of three adult children and grandparents of five.


She brings a lifelong love of people and wealth of life

experience to the therapy setting, including having raised

a special needs child, served in the pastoral ministry

alongside her husband, and conducted extensive advocacy.

A Christian who welcomes clients of any faith, Gwendolyn is a

Licensed Marriage and Family Therapist (LMFT),

National Certified Counselor (NCC), and

American Association for Marriage and Family Therapy (AAMFT) Clinical Fellow

She is licensed to practice throughout Kentucky in person and via telehealth.
